Edinburgh

Edinburgh is the moderately sized capital of Scotland. It is a medieval city that has managed to perfect the combination of Georgian architecture and medieval relics with a cosmopolitan population and avant-garde atmosphere. The city's population is quite young, in large part because of the University of Edinburgh. This youthful vibe gives this city a lot of vitality. There's a thriving nightlife, many restaurants, theatres, galleries and museums.

The average daily cost (per person) in Amman is $135, while the average daily cost in Edinburgh is $233.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. When is the best time to visit Amman or Edinburgh?

Edinburgh has a temperate climate with four distinct seasons, but Amman experiences a warm climate with fairly sunny weather most of the year.

Should I visit Amman or Edinburgh in the Summer?

Both Edinburgh and Amman are popular destinations to visit in the summer with plenty of activities. The warm climate attracts visitors to Amman throughout the year. Also, the summer months attract visitors to Edinburgh because of the city activities, the music scene, and the family-friendly experiences.

Amman is much warmer than Edinburgh in the summer. The daily temperature in Amman averages around 25°C (77°F) in July, and Edinburgh fluctuates around 14°C (58°F).

The sun comes out a lot this time of the year in Amman. Amman usually receives more sunshine than Edinburgh during summer. Amman gets 364 hours of sunny skies, while Edinburgh receives 163 hours of full sun in the summer.

In July, Amman usually receives less rain than Edinburgh. Amman gets 10 mm (0.4 in) of rain, while Edinburgh receives 56 mm (2.2 in) of rain each month for the summer.

Should I visit Amman or Edinburgh in the Autumn?

Both Edinburgh and Amman during the autumn are popular places to visit. Plenty of visitors come to Amman because of the warm climate and sunshine that lasts throughout the year. Also, the city's sights and attractions, the shopping scene, the music scene, and the natural beauty of the area are the main draw to Edinburgh this time of year.

In the autumn, Amman is much warmer than Edinburgh. Typically, the autumn temperatures in Amman in October average around 20°C (68°F), and Edinburgh averages at about 10°C (49°F).

It's quite sunny in Amman. In the autumn, Amman often gets more sunshine than Edinburgh. Amman gets 274 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Edinburgh receives 90 hours of full sun.

Amman usually gets less rain in October than Edinburgh. Amman gets 26 mm (1 in) of rain, while Edinburgh receives 67 mm (2.6 in) of rain this time of the year.

Should I visit Amman or Edinburgh in the Winter?

The winter attracts plenty of travelers to both Amman and Edinburgh. Warm weather and sunshine bring visitors to Amman year-round. Also, many travelers come to Edinburgh for the museums, the shopping scene, the theater shows, and the cuisine.

Be prepared for some very cold days in Edinburgh. In January, Amman is generally much warmer than Edinburgh. Daily temperatures in Amman average around 8°C (46°F), and Edinburgh fluctuates around 3°C (38°F).

Amman usually receives more sunshine than Edinburgh during winter. Amman gets 184 hours of sunny skies, while Edinburgh receives 48 hours of full sun in the winter.

Amman gets a good bit of rain this time of year. In January, Amman usually receives more rain than Edinburgh. Amman gets 149 mm (5.9 in) of rain, while Edinburgh receives 61 mm (2.4 in) of rain each month for the winter.

Should I visit Amman or Edinburgh in the Spring?

The spring brings many poeple to Amman as well as Edinburgh. Amman attracts visitors year-round for its warm weather and sunny climate. Also, many visitors come to Edinburgh in the spring for the activities around the city and the natural beauty.

Amman is much warmer than Edinburgh in the spring. The daily temperature in Amman averages around 16°C (61°F) in April, and Edinburgh fluctuates around 7°C (45°F).

People are often attracted to the plentiful sunshine in Amman this time of the year. In the spring, Amman often gets more sunshine than Edinburgh. Amman gets 269 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Edinburgh receives 132 hours of full sun.

Amman usually gets less rain in April than Edinburgh. Amman gets 23 mm (0.9 in) of rain, while Edinburgh receives 40 mm (1.6 in) of rain this time of the year.
